The Gunness sisters, younger sister Irene (green clothes) and older sister Beatrice (brown clothes)

A small “before and after” type picture of them. Of course it’s not… really… accurate because they haven’t worn same clothes (especially Beatrice… her old clothes really wouldn’t even fit…) or hair styles for 15+ years but you know, some insight to what happened to them after they joined the Cult of the Red.

They were originally from a wealthy family, but when they were like… 18 and 16 or so, give or take few years, their family business went down and they went from riches to rags very quickly. They both married rich husbands in hopes of keeping their lavish lifestyles, but it didn’t go well for either of them. That’s when a family “friend” introduced them to the cult.
